Suspects at large after police pursuit ends in Berkeley Co.

NORTH CHARLESTON, S.C. (WCBD) – A multi-agency police chase ensued from North Charleston down I-26 early Sunday morning.

Police say one was arrested and three suspects are still at large.

North Charleston Public Information Officer, Harve Jacobs, says officers responded to 4840 Tanger Blvd around 4 a.m. about a call that four men were threatening someone.

When officers approached the vehicle, they smelled marijuana, and the driver sped away.

Officials say the pursuit ensued on I-26 westbound and ended at Highway 176 and Cypress Campground Rd intersection when the vehicle got stuck in the mud.

Officers arrested one of the passengers. NCPD’s K-9 and Berkeley County deputies attempted to track the other suspects, and they are still at large. SC Highway Patrol also assisted.

Anthony Frazier, 18, is charged with receiving stolen goods under $2,000. Officials say he was also armed with a handgun.

Frazier is currently being held at the Al Cannon Detention Center.
